Overview of Performance
For the cumulative third quarter of FY2026 (April 1, 2025 to December 31, 2025), consolidated results showed net sales of 598,278 million yen (0.8% decrease YoY), operating income of 22,196 million yen (23.8% decrease YoY), ordinary income of 19,255 million yen (26.1% decrease YoY), and net income attributable to owners of parent of 18,440 million yen (4.0% increase YoY). While net sales remained on par with the previous year, operating and ordinary income declined, whereas net income increased. By segment, Material SU experienced decreases in both revenue and profit, while Quality of Life SU, Health Care SU, and Nutrition SU reported revenue growth.
Financial Position and Dividend Status
At the end of the third quarter of FY2026, total assets amounted to 953,481 million yen, net assets were 504,779 million yen, and the equity ratio was 50.6%. A midterm dividend of 80 yen per share is forecast for FY2026, with the full-year dividend expected to increase to 160 yen from 130 yen in the prior year.
Revision of Full-Year Earnings Forecast
The consolidated full-year earnings forecast for FY2026 projects net sales of 800,000 million yen (0.9% decrease YoY), operating income of 34,000 million yen (15.1% decrease YoY), ordinary income of 28,300 million yen (13.9% decrease YoY), and net income attributable to owners of parent of 31,500 million yen (24.5% increase YoY). Operating and ordinary income forecasts have been revised downward from previous estimates. Earnings per share are projected at 511.80 yen.
